Respon Cabai Rawit Varietas Hiyung (Capsicum frustescens L.) Terhadap Konsentrasi PGPR (Plant Growth Promoting Rhizobacteria) pada Ultisol di Kabupaten Tanah Laut Bayuna Prama Arta; Gusti Muhammad Sugian Noor; Anna Maria Makalew

Abstract

The purpose of this research is to know the effect of PGPR concentration from the combination of bamboo root isolate and mother root isolate to the growth and yield of chili hiyung plant and to know the difference of growth and yield of chili hiyung plant with some PGPR concentration treatment from the combination of bamboo root isolate and isolate the daughter's roots shy at different concentrations. This research is a single factor experiment with Complete Random Design (RAL) 6 (six) treatment design using polybag. The treatments used were P0 (control) without PGPR, P1 (PGPR 2.5 mL L-1 water), P2 (PGPR 5.0 ml L-1 water), P3 (PGPR 7.5 ml L-1 water) P4 (PGPR 10.0 ml L-1 water) and P5 (PGPR 12.5 ml L-1 water). The results showed that PGPR concentration from bamboo root isolate and mother shy root isolate did not affect all observed variables, because it was suspected as a result of pest and disease attack during cultivation.
Respon Pertumbuhan dan Hasil Cabai Rawit (Capsicum frutescens L.) Terhadap Pemberian Trichokompos dan NPK Pada Tanah Ultisol Edy Prastya; Gusti Muhammad Sugian Noor; Ahmad Kurnain

Abstract

This research is to know the effect of interaction and the best combination of giving trichokompos and NPK on growth and yield of cayenne pepper (Capsicum frutescens L.). This research used polybag with factorial randomized block design (RAK) of two factors. The first factor was 4 levels of trichokompos dose treatment (T): t1 = 150 gram / polybag, t2 = 300 gram / polybag, t3 = 450 gram / polybag, t4 = 600 gram / polybag, and the second factor is 4 levels dose treatment of NPK (N) n0 = 0 gram / polybag, n1 = 60 gram / polybag, n2 = 120 gram / polybag, n3 = 180 gram / polybag. The result of the research showed trichokompos and NPK giving interaction effect on plant height 14 hst, while at plant height 21, 28, 35, and 42 hst, number of branch books, the number of fruit crops, and the weight of fruit crops, interaction of trichokompos fertilizer and NPK has no significant effect. The single treatment of NPK dosage influenced the number of branch book, the number of fruit crops, and the weight of the crops, while the single trichocompos treatment did not affect all observed variables.
